The Titan 2 Elite has launched on Kickstarter as Unihertz’s response to the Clicks Communicator. In addition, the company has unveiled the Titan 2 Elite Pro, which features several modifications compared to the standard Titan 2 Elite. It’s important to note that the Titan 2 Elite Pro is set to ship several months after the Titan 2 Elite units start being delivered to Kickstarter supporters.
Camera Features and Specifications
In a notable upgrade, the Titan 2 Elite Pro includes optical image stabilization (OIS) for its main camera. However, it retains the same 50 MP sensor as the standard version, along with matching 50 MP telephoto and 32 MP front cameras. Furthermore, the Titan 2 Elite Pro boasts a 4,050 mAh battery and a 4.03-inch AMOLED display with a refresh rate of 120 Hz. Its dimensions are 117.8 x 75 x 10.4 mm, and it weighs in at 163 g.
Shipping Timeline and Pricing
Unihertz has plans to start shipping the Titan 2 Elite Pro in October 2026. In contrast, the regular Titan 2 Elite is expected to be ready by June 2026. The Titan 2 Elite Pro is available for backing on Kickstarter at a price of $479. However, the Early Bird and Super Early Bird offers have already been taken.
